HB54: An Act To Amend Title 16 Of The Delaware Code Establishing The Office Of Suicide Prevention.
Legislative Summary
This Act establishes the Office of Suicide Prevention to address suicide prevention and to do the following:

Bill History
3/6/2025
Introduced and Assigned to Health & Human Development Committee in House
3/18/2025
Amendment HA 1 to HB 54 - Introduced and Placed With Bill
3/19/2025
Reported Out of Committee (Health & Human Development) in House with 7 Favorable, 4 On Its Merits
3/20/2025
Assigned to Appropriations Committee in House
